The phrase "a result of precise" is not correct as it is incomplete and lacks a noun to follow "precise." It can be used in contexts where you want to describe the outcome of something that is characterized by precision, but it needs to be completed for clarity.

Example: "The success of the project was a result of precise planning and execution."
Alternatives: "a consequence of accuracy" or "an outcome of exactness."
